Brazilian Black Bean Stew

Description

This easy yet wonderful stew can be made any time of year. The meat can be omitted without compromising the dish. Serve hot with a great bread and a nice spinach salad.

Ingredients

  • 1 tablespoon canola oil
  • ¼ pound chorizo sausage, chopped
  • ⅓ pound cooked ham, chopped
  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 2 (1 pound) s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
  • 1 large red bell pepper, diced
  • 2 (14.5 ounce) cans diced tomatoes with juice
  • 1 small hot green chile pepper, diced
  • 1 ½ cups water
  • 2 (16 ounce) cans black be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 mango – peeled, seeded and diced
  • ¼ cup chopped fresh cilantro
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Instructions

  1. Heat the oil in a large pot over medium heat
  2. and cook the chorizo and ham 2 to 3 minutes. Place the onion in the pot
  3. and cook until tender. Stir in garlic
  4. and cook until tender
  5. then mix in the sweet potatoes
  6. bell pepper
  7. tomatoes with juice
  8. chile pepper
  9. and water. Bring to a boil
  10. reduce heat to low
  11. cover
  12. and simmer 15 minutes
  13. until sweet potatoes are tender.
  14. Stir the beans into the pot
  15. and cook uncovered until heated through. Mix in the mango and cilantro
  16. and season with salt.

Prep Time: 15 mins

Cook Time: 30 mins

Total Time: 45 mins

Servings: 6
